WHAT IS GOVERNANCE?
Data governance is the process of creating and enforcing standards and
policies concerning data. Data governance standards and policies are
created and enforced by a single authoritative organization called the
Governance Board.
The governance process isn't a transient, short-term project. The gover-
nance process is a continuing enterprise-focused program.
Governance provides standards and policies around the following in
relation to processes and data:
• Sotware products
• Infrastructure
• Quality
• Security
• Dispute resolution
• Life cycle
• Best practices
• Architecture and future road maps
• Project prioritization
• Asset management
• Version control
• Evangelizing and communication
• Vendor relationship management
• Legal and corporate compliance
